The enantiomers of the herbicide bromacil were separated by reversed phase HPLC using a Chirobiotic T column and detected by UV at 210nm.
Bromacil, Astec Application Report 241
Bromacil, CAS No. 314-40-9, a herbicide was separated into its two respective enantiomers by isocratic elution in around 10 minutes by reversed phase HPLC on an Astec Chirobiotic T column (250 x 4.6mm, Part No. 12024) using water, methanol (30:70). The enantiomers were detected by UV at 210nm.
In HPLC, ultraviolet (UV) detectors measure absorption of radiation from chromophores in eluted compounds over the range 190-400nm.
